Regional Director

Truist Financial Corporation - Harrisburg, PA

Send an email to Accessibility or call 877-891-2510 (accommodation requests only; other inquiries won''t receive a response).Regular or Temporary:RegularLanguage Fluency: English (Required)Work Shift:1st shift (United States of America)Please review the following job description:The Regional Director generates sales revenue to obtain sales quota.Essential Duties and Responsibilities:Following is a summary of the essential functions for this role. Other duties may be performed, both major and minor, which are not mentioned below. Specific activities may change from time to time.Recruit new producers into the Crump Independent Channel for Life, Annuity, LTC and DI insurance sales,Prospect, profile and manage existing producer groups to generate revenue by developing relationships via phone, face to face meetings, agent webinars and email Marketo campaigns, Focus on high producing agents to improve agent retention and increase productivity, incorporate business travel to meet with highly productive agents and new recruits Outgoing phone contact daily requirements must be met, as well as in person visits as appropriate and group or individual webinars.Conduct regular weekly team meetings to update status of recruiting, pending cases and opportunities.Must enter all activity into CRM, maintain accurate records of all activities to maximize territory potential Able to successfully maintain and grow a minimum of 20 Tier 1 agents Produces a consistent blend and promotion of all product lines Develop a Business Plan with Sales Leadership that details activities to be followed during the fiscal year. Weekly one on ones with Sales LeaderPresents, conducts and organizes seminars for agents in person or via webinarDemonstrates technical selling skills and product knowledge in areas of life, annuity, long-term care, and disability Understanding of the underwriting process and is able to navigate a case from presale to placement Works at improving both product and professional skills by participating in training sessions within Crump and through independent efforts Acts as a mentor/leader to team members that support agents in book to drive accountability to maintain relationships and grow revenue Host producer study group meetings twice a year as appropriateDevelop agents to increase business, raise the level of production, capture all product lines an agent writes with the objective to capture as much of an agents business as is possible production Required Skills and Competencies:The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.Bachelor''s degree in business or equivalent education and relevant experience Effective interpersonal and written communication skillsDirect, constructive, consultative sales approach with producers, with experience in the sales process.Ability to provide excellent customer service to both internal and external customers Effective time management skills, ability to prioritize and multi task. Capable of self-direction and working independently as well as in a team environment Expert level knowledge and experience in life products, complex case design, carrier limits/strengths, advanced concepts and overall industry knowledge Proven experience in recruiting their own book of agents who write insurance products through candidate Ability to build, manage and develop strong interpersonal relationships Excellent prospecting, presentation, and conceptual selling skills Ability to display maturity, competitiveness, and good work ethic Typically have at least 5 plus years of successful experience as a Sales Associate and continually achieving or exceeding assigned quotas Ability to use and maintain computer CRM activity and data regarding customer conversations/opportunities and to use to conduct business activityDesired Skills:Life License and Securities registration (Series 6 & 63) along with CLU, ChFC, CFP certificationsTruist supports a diverse workforce and is an Equal Opportunity Employer who does not discriminate against individuals on the basis of race, gender, color, religion, national origin, age, sexual orientation, gender identity, disability, veteran status or other classification protected by law.
